Firm Spotlight | K. Dixon Architecture PLLC (KDA)

In April, DCNOMA proudly spotlights Kathy Dixon, FAIA, NOMAC, NCARB, LEED AP, CDT, and her firm K. Dixon Architecture PLLC (KDA)—a woman- and minority-owned architecture and planning practice rooted in service, sustainability, and community impact.

About KDA & Kathy Dixon:

🔹 Founded in 2003 by Kathy Dixon, FAIA
🔹 Licensed in MD, VA, DC, PA, GA & NJ
🔹 Full-service firm: Architecture, Planning, Interiors, Design-Build
🔹 Projects include civic, healthcare, education & transit facilities
🔹 Committed to innovation, collaboration & creativity
🔹 Assistant Professor at UDC & former NOMA National President
🔹 2022 AIA Whitney M. Young Jr. Award recipient

KDA is known for blending form, function, and equity—creating high-performing, inclusive spaces that reflect the needs of the communities they serve. Under Kathy’s leadership, the firm continues to shape the built environment while inspiring the next generation of diverse design professionals.

Firm Spotlight | KGD Architecture

In May, DCNOMA proudly spotlights Manoj Dalaya, FAIA, LEED® AP, AICP, CCCA, CCS, and his firm KGD Architecture—a minority-owned, multidisciplinary design practice known for advancing thoughtful, sustainable, and community-centered architecture across the Mid-Atlantic and beyond.

✨ About KGD & Manoj Dalaya:

🔹 Co-President & Founding Principal, KGD Architecture
🔹 Firm established in 1995; rebranded as Kishimoto.Gordon.Dalaya PC in 2003
🔹 Headquarters in Washington, D.C., with offices in Arlington, Boston & Bangkok
🔹 Full-service design firm: Architecture, Interiors, Master Planning
🔹 Project types include housing, high-security, commercial, adaptive reuse, and education
🔹 Committed to equity, environmental stewardship & inclusive placemaking
🔹 Past President of AIA Northern Virginia & current AIA Documents Committee member
🔹 2023 AIA Northern Virginia Award of Honor recipient

KGD Architecture is nationally recognized for creating high-impact environments that support wellness, foster cultural connection, and reflect the values of the communities they serve. Under Manoj’s visionary leadership, the firm’s work blends rigorous planning with artistic intention—designing spaces that inspire, perform, and endure.

Firm Spotlight | OTJ Architects

In June, DCNOMA proudly spotlights Kevin G. Sneed, FAIA, FIIDA, NCARB, LEED AP BD+C, and his firm OTJ Architects—a Black-led, award-winning design practice headquartered in Washington, D.C., known for delivering innovative, wellness-centered, and inclusive architecture across the United States.

✨ About OTJ & Kevin G. Sneed:

🔹 Senior Principal & Director of Architecture, OTJ Architects
🔹 30+ years of experience as architect, designer, and mentor
🔹 AIA College of Fellows member, 2017 (top 3%)
🔹 IIDA Fellow, 2024, highest distinction
🔹 First recipient of DCNOMA’s Lankford-Giles-Vaughan Minority Architect Award (2008)
🔹 Key projects: NCARB HQ, NAACP Legal Defense Fund Offices (DC & Atlanta), Adobe Government Affairs Office, Strayer University HQ
🔹 Co-author of Significant Interiors (2008), focusing on equity in interior architecture
🔹 Committed to mentoring emerging professionals and increasing access to the field

OTJ Architects is a nationally respected firm with over three decades of experience designing for the future of work, culture, science and technology, and residential environments. With offices across the country and more than 200 team members, the firm is committed to creating spaces that empower people, elevate organizations, and reflect the diverse communities they serve.
